What Does Working with Karen Look Like?
In supporting people through the transition they desire change in, Karen brings Emotional Freedom Techniques (EFT), a scientifically validated modality, to her clients. EFT is one of the most studied forms of Energy Psychology (EP) and it brings in the best of many other modalities, including Neuro Linguistic Programming (NLP.) To get a visual of EFT, think acupuncture without with needles.
The goal when starting out together, is for you to experience an improved level of being and feeling well on a day to day basis. When we are depleted physically, emotionally, spiritually or mentally, it is a challenge to resolve issues and make great decisions.
In EP, the emotional, mental, spiritual and physical systems are explored to help you understand the relationship between thoughts, feeling and behaviors. Why is this important? Awareness and acceptance must be in place before sustainable change can occur. Emotion drives behaviour (and you thought it was your thoughts that created your behavior….) and when we have unresolved emotions, our actions likely get in the way of what we say we want. In EFT, we tap on specific energy points in the upper torso while leveraging the power of language, to regulate our emotions; to discharge stored emotional energy. When the emotional intensity around a memory or situation resolves, we are available for flexible thinking, creativity, and possibility.
